Reason Behind PUBG Banned

As per Legal points out that under section 69 A of the IT Act, 118 apps including PUBG have been banned in India. Under this section, if the government feels that a website or app threatens the security or integrity of the country, it can block it. According to Avinash, the government has banned PUBG mobile light and PUBG lite as they have been developed by Chinese company Tencent in 2018. Whereas, there is no ban on the PC and console version of PUBG, as these are made by the Korean company Bluehole. Also, there are reasons to ban.

National security threat: These apps are harmful to data security, threatening national security. At the same time, they are also at risk of spying. Through the app, the Chinese government can get political and military information.

  • Users' privacy threat: These apps ask for access to cameras, microphones and locations, and it is suspected that the data is shared with Chinese agencies.
  • Risk of data leakage: Because the servers in these apps are outside, they can sell users' details, location, and personal data to the advertiser.
  • Risk of cyber attack: In the first, Chinese apps have found much spyware, which leads to trojans in users ' phones. The trojan is a kind of goods ware that can take all your data.


PUBG Users In India

PUBG is in top-5 in the list of the most downloaded games in the world. According to the censor tower report, the PUBG has been downloaded more than 73 crore times worldwide. Out of this, Indians have downloaded 17.5 crore times, i.e., 24% times. Accordingly, PUBG is 1 out of every 4 Indians.


PUBG : The Money Game

PUBG is the highest revenue-earning game in the world of gaming. According to the sensor tower, PUBG has so far earned a revenue of $3 billion, i.e., Rs. 23, 745 crores. More than 50% of PUBG is available from China. In July, PUBG has earned a revenue of 208 million (Rs 1,545 crore). That means, in July, PUBG has earned Rs 50 crore every day.

PUBG to come to India after ban FAU:G, teaser released 

The teaser for Indian gaming app FAU:G has been released after the ban on PUBG games in the country. Akshay Kumar has introduced the new action game FAU-G while supporting PM Narendra Modi's self-reliant movement. The game is shared through a tweet. Akshay Kumar, in a tweet, informed about the new game and said that out of the game earnings, 20 percents net revenue will be given to the Heroic Trust of India. Through this game, the player will not only entertain but also learn about the sacrifices of the soldiers.


FAU: G Mobile Game

FAU:G Game has been developed by Bengaluru-led company nCORE Games. Here's the full name of the FAU-G game Fearless and United: Guards. Looking at the poster of the game, it is believed that it is a collision with PUBG. No information has been received about this game. However, as some media reports, the game will be multiplayer like PUBG. This game can also be unloaded on different platforms.
